Description:

The VALVE KLIPPER is a 100% tube unit based on the early '70s Laney Klipp preamp. It's effectively two circuits in one: '68 Plexi preamp (boost) and Klipp circuit (distortion/fuzz). All the saturation comes from real tube circuitry: unlike other tube pedals, it works at real tube voltages and has a dedicated power supply that feeds the tube plates with the correct 300V.


- Point to point hand wired.
- 100% tube '68 Plexi / early 70s Klipp preamp circuit.
- 2x 12AX7/ECC83 tubes.
- Real tube voltages.
- 16ga steel laser cut custom industrially painted chassis.
- Custom toroidal transformer.
- 120V/240V input selector for worldwide mains compatibility.
- Wired on vintage style RS tagstrips.
- True bypass Carling switch.
- Carbon composition resistors in the signal path.
- ERO/Vishay polyester capacitors.
- F&T, Evox/Rifa and BC electrolytic capacitors.
- Ceramic tube sockets.
- Tube dampers to avoid microphonics.
- Cliff jacks.
- Alpha potentiometers.
- Solid core wire, PVC coated, made in the USA.
- Shielded wire in sensitive areas.
- Star grounding to keep hum and noise to a minimum.

- Hand wired one by one, with love and care in Toledo, Spain.
